Home Software development The Whole Guide To Ad Hoc Testing

The Whole Guide To Ad Hoc Testing

19
0

In the case of manual testing, one would possibly use browsers to examine the visible and behavioral characteristics of the components by invoking any relevant occasions. Key business modules must be recognized and focused for ad-hoc testing. Business critical modules should be tested first to achieve confidence on the standard of the system.

ad hoc testing

Let’s discover the three hottest forms of ad hoc testing in this section of the article. BrowserStack helps all the frameworks which run Selenium WebDriver tests. We additionally present documentation for multiple in style test frameworks like TestNG, JUnit, Nightwatch, Protractor, and more. With all the in-depth info on ad hoc, you possibly can minimize your troubles while performing the checks and achieve desired business outcomes with finesse. For manual reside testing of your internet pages, LambdaTest’s Real Time Testing is a unbelievable choice. If you haven’t already, just register for an account on the LambdaTest Registration Page to play around with the options.

Check In A Sensible Environment:

You can obtain comprehensive testing coverage when you blend these ad hoc testing strategies with other conventional testing approaches. However, it’s time-consuming and exhausting to check the identical situations every time an application change is made. Therefore, performing automation testing is essential to rising the speed and effectiveness of test suite execution.

ad hoc testing

Yet, you will need to notice that it isn’t a substitute for extra structured testing methods. Ad hoc testing ought to be used in conjunction with other testing strategies to make sure that the software program is thoroughly tested. Adhoc testing is a type of software testing that’s performed and not utilizing a predetermined take a look at plan or script.

Types Of Non-functional

Creating a check plan is an important step in making ready for advert hoc testing and may help be certain that the testing effort is efficient and aligned with the project’s general objectives. Selecting the best take a look at staff is a crucial step in making https://www.globalcloudteam.com/ ready for ad hoc testing and may help make sure that the testing effort is efficient and aligned with the project’s overall goals. The take a look at goals must be specific, measurable, achievable, and documented in a test plan or different testing documentation.

Invest in upskilling and increasing the knowledge base of your entire testing team to enable everybody to conduct ad hoc testing successfully. Encourage seasoned advert hoc testers to impart their skills and insights to others, either through direct mentoring or via video tutorials. This collaborative studying method ensures all staff members are equipped with the required expertise to tackle advert hoc testing challenges. Ad hoc software program testing usually are not appropriate for complex software program growth initiatives. This software testing method makes it difficult to track defects, making software initiatives with complicated software requirements troublesome to manage. By following these steps, the take a look at team can effectively analyze the outcomes of the ad hoc testing process and make recommendations for enhancements to the software program utility.

Once the check team has been selected, you will want to guarantee they’ve the mandatory coaching and assets to perform advert hoc testing successfully. This might embrace coaching in particular testing instruments or techniques, access to testing environments and data, and clear communication channels with the event staff. Since advert hoc software program testing do not have written check cases, it can be difficult to reproduce software defects. This means software program groups could additionally be unable to track defects and options efficiently.

Who Performs Advert Hoc Testing?

Although advert hoc testing might not swimsuit each situation, it stands out as a useful software for QA teams aiming to launch a high-quality application. Ad hoc testing is a software testing technique carried out with none particular test plan or predefined set of steps. Instead, testers use their instinct, expertise, and creativity to establish defects and points that extra formal testing strategies could not discover. Ad hoc testing is an invaluable device for figuring out defects in the early levels of software program development, making certain that the final product is polished and user-ready. Despite its informal approach, it requires expert testers with a deep understanding of the software program to effectively predict and identify potential issues.

ad hoc testing

The most shocking facet of advert hoc testing is that it doesn’t embody any check design methods. This implies that though this methodology does find defects that will not normally be discovered, it is more difficult to breed, as there are no written test instances or documentation. The testing team should prioritize important aspects of the application to focus their efforts successfully.

It may be helpful as a end result of it is flexible and might adapt to changing requirements or conditions. Businesses can produce good outcomes in real-time conditions with the help of LambdaTest’s cloud infrastructure. As Adhoc testing could be carried out anywhere, anytime by anybody, you will need to know when it’s not applicable.

  • One of the most important ways to maintain the software program or utility bug-free throughout the development part.
  • This kind of software testing is usually unplanned and does not comply with any particular check design strategies to create test instances.
  • Ad hoc testing is like randomly exploring an application to search out surprising errors or points.
  • Tests that are not carried out in the best way can cause pointless time wastage.
  • The purpose of this process is to interrupt the system utilizing unconventional strategies.
  • Ad hoc testing just isn’t really helpful when involving clients in beta testing.

Experienced testers might help identify defects that may have been overlooked in structured testing processes. They can even use their instinct to search out defects based on prior experience and data. Shift your testing efforts in course of the lesser-known parts of your utility, notably these areas not already lined by existing check instances. This method essentially stress-tests the applying, identifying potential points of failure beneath uncommon or intense eventualities. The take a look at group should concentrate on particular areas of the software program application, which they assume may need issues. However, it may additionally be much less thorough and inefficient than formal testing methods, as the testing just isn’t deliberate, and the tester could overlook some necessary features of the software program.

Our business agnostic companies are aimed at enhancing quality, pace, safety and the digital expertise of our purchasers. Ad hoc testing could be carried out rapidly and effectively, making it an excellent possibility for software improvement projects with tight timelines. Ad-hoc tests are conducted after the application has undergone formal testing. As there are not any take a look at circumstances aligned for sure eventualities, issues found utilizing this technique are challenging to recreate.

While advert hoc testing is exploratory, introducing components of efficiency testing helps determine how the application behaves underneath stress. Adhoc testing is most effective when carried out by testers who clearly perceive the software and the anticipated functional habits. Overall, Adhoc testing plays a big function within the software program improvement lifecycle.

Ad hoc testing can turn out to be extra structured and efficient by implementing best practices. Ad-hoc testing methodologies have been completely covered, including their benefits, disadvantages, best practices, when and when not to perform testing, varieties ad hoc testing, and so on. Every group can’t and want not put aside budget or knowledge middle capacity to support such a massive testing environment for his or her testers.

Next, you will search for the desired products, and when you find merchandise with expired expiration dates or a discrepancy in price or weight – you will discover other bugs. Acting fully naturally and comfy, we are ready to discover one bug after another with out breaking a sweat. Referring to a more common department of Acceptance Testing strategies, Adhoc also has various titles like Random and Monkey Testing that talk for itself. It is purely based mostly on the creativity of the tester to provide by random inputs, the output is observed.

It is executed when there isn’t time to complete in depth testing, which consists of making take a look at cases, test requirements documents, and take a look at case designs. This guide will discover the varied aspects of advert hoc testing and provide tips about successfully performing it. This check aids in creating a strong product that is much less vulnerable to points sooner or later.

comentarios

Comentarios